gfx/gl/GLTextureImage.cpp
fe0a7d4b6daf29627a8fa3f15cc4070b8a13ebe3
created 2018-07-06 10:56 +0300
pushed 2018-07-06 10:14 +0000
Andi-Bogdan Postelnicu Andi-Bogdan Postelnicu - Bug 1453795 - GFX - Initialize member fields in classes/ structures. r=jgilbert
8a94faa5cc60495da5d80d4b3c07bf5877d2e6d8
created 2018-04-13 16:01 +0300
pushed 2018-04-13 13:06 +0000
Sebastian Hengst Sebastian Hengst - Backed out 4 changesets (bug 525063) on request from Andi. a=backout
d7d2f08e051c3c355d41dc5c1ce1bd3ca55a43b9
created 2018-04-10 21:11 +0200
pushed 2018-04-11 14:24 +0000
Tristan Bourvon Tristan Bourvon - Bug 525063 - Initialize uninitialized class attributes in m-c. r=ehsan
4f4d41bd1d6c21a7010fa4c82401bd466f5d86fa
created 2018-04-06 09:01 -0400
pushed 2018-04-06 13:01 +0000
Andrew Osmond Andrew Osmond - Bug 1388020. r=nical
bceb565cfe14de56a10472e4965b4e9283b24307
created 2018-03-13 14:51 +0100
pushed 2018-03-21 20:34 +0000
Miko Mynttinen Miko Mynttinen - Bug 1445302 - Replace TArray.RemoveElementAt(TArray.Length() - 1) pattern with TArray.RemoveLastElement() or TArray.PopLastElement() r=froydnj
0649658ddeb253b8d05bb1b396d49035a197be3c
created 2017-12-19 15:48 -0500
pushed 2017-12-20 10:14 +0000
Milan Sreckovic Milan Sreckovic - Bug 1423570: Use BaseRect access methods instead of member variables in gfx/ r=bas.schouten
2a8f664f107efeaa3be4dee08b3ac340df88892f
created 2017-08-14 08:29 -0400
pushed 2017-08-15 00:58 +0000
Milan Sreckovic Milan Sreckovic - Bug 1387514: Upgrade BaseRect (derived classes) width and height direct member variable use to instead use Width()/SetWidth() and Height()/SetHeight() in .cpp files in gfx/*. r=milan
4a4b3074ade68a04ea020a319229dcf59422df30
created 2016-10-21 13:27 +0100
pushed 2016-10-26 05:07 +0000
Jamie Nicol Jamie Nicol - Bug 1311642 - Give GLUploadHelpers some love. r=nical
b0b2881014728cae83a25992df40c0db38437b90
created 2016-10-20 17:11 +0100
pushed 2016-10-26 05:07 +0000
Jamie Nicol Jamie Nicol - Bug 1311642 - Remove BeginUpdate and EndUpdate from GLTextureImage. r=nical
9c693bcd071c9b293405cd4d42a79d66531edb79
created 2016-06-10 18:37 -0700
pushed 2016-06-21 21:03 +0000
Jeff Gilbert Jeff Gilbert - Bug 1279657 - Star to left against type. - r=jrmuizel
7acb2ff3725059f6603adc13d422dbe50d522105
created 2016-06-17 13:33 +0100
pushed 2016-06-17 12:33 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out changeset dfe70885c37c (bug 1279657)
dfe70885c37c4a6c66bf8dc8a27e07a5890b36ba
created 2016-06-10 18:37 -0700
pushed 2016-06-17 12:10 +0000
Jeff Gilbert Jeff Gilbert - Bug 1279657 - Star to left against type. - r=jrmuizel
1f20c27e6db6631b5ec774a2f5139505754e2416
created 2016-06-09 16:39 -0400
pushed 2016-06-10 14:23 +0000
Andrew Comminos Andrew Comminos - Bug 1279335 - Use TiledTextureImage as a fallback on all GL implementations when exceeding the maximum texture size. r=nical
ac8b323f4ca841ba86c08fe534c567f17e029cb3
created 2016-05-25 17:01 +0100
pushed 2016-06-03 14:51 +0000
Jonathan Watt Jonathan Watt - Bug 1277862, part 2 - Rename Moz2D's Filter to SamplingFilter in the rest of gfx/. r=Bas
866edb59ba0903882c0933ab3c3cca89b4108063
created 2016-01-27 10:09 -0600
pushed 2016-02-08 15:19 +0000
James Willcox James Willcox - Bug 1243418 - Fix up incorrect 'aOverwrite' usage and impl in GLUploadHelpers r=jgilbert
9b3e1c0c851fd49cb83aaadd4766d4a7b1dd55a3
created 2016-01-26 15:03 -0600
pushed 2016-02-08 15:19 +0000
James Willcox James Willcox - Bug 1243072 - Make GfxTexturesReporter work again r=nical,jgilbert
d02a1e213646365333a184cc7da860c0d3da16ff
created 2016-02-03 14:44 -0600
pushed 2016-02-03 20:45 +0000
James Willcox James Willcox - Also back out bug 1243072 for mac bustage on a CLOSED TREE
fcbcaec45fc1f59e88c3687e4e324b76381bde39
created 2016-02-03 14:33 -0600
pushed 2016-02-03 20:34 +0000
James Willcox James Willcox - Back out bug 1243418 for build bustage on mac
e3ee9f8005b34e564f5bc207c8c0d0f8d7a9500f
created 2016-01-27 10:09 -0600
pushed 2016-02-03 20:17 +0000
James Willcox James Willcox - Bug 1243418 - Fix up incorrect 'aOverwrite' usage and impl in GLUploadHelpers r=jgilbert
de75dce16ee4db1ed112c56a235fa08e719b41d2
created 2016-01-26 15:03 -0600
pushed 2016-02-03 20:17 +0000
James Willcox James Willcox - Bug 1243072 - Make GfxTexturesReporter work again r=nical,jgilbert
e5913edef6138f2a57d1ea1ee168c948b0841c23
created 2016-01-19 20:14 +0100
pushed 2016-01-19 19:14 +0000
Nicolas Silva Nicolas Silva - Bug 1240708 - Various trivial coverity warning fixes (part 2). r=kats
cae1ea0a5e649a344eca1afb0b5c8ee7b6538bda
created 2016-01-12 23:10 -0800
pushed 2016-01-14 00:51 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1239225 - Remove unused args from TextureImage's constructor and related functions. r=mattwoodrow.
288eab800d679f6b3c8dc7357adfe11bcce777b8
created 2015-10-15 21:01 -0400
pushed 2015-10-19 02:43 +0000
Bill Gianopoulos Bill Gianopoulos - Bug 1213339 - Fix logic in WantsSmallTiles. r=nical
e8c7dfe727cd970e2c3294934e2927b14143c205
created 2015-10-18 01:24 -0400
pushed 2015-10-17 21:25 +0000
Nathan Froyd Nathan Froyd - Bug 1207245 - part 6 - rename nsRefPtr<T> to RefPtr<T>; r=ehsan; a=Tomcat
ca86c21a96b4ec676afc55d3b714c22c547884b2
created 2015-10-18 00:40 -0400
pushed 2015-10-17 21:25 +0000
Nathan Froyd Nathan Froyd - Bug 1207245 - part 3 - switch all uses of mozilla::RefPtr<T> to nsRefPtr<T>; r=ehsan
49d87bbe0122d894c8e45f0b409c42dfe1c36737
created 2015-10-07 10:29 -0700
pushed 2015-10-07 18:10 +0000
Wes Kocher Wes Kocher - Merge inbound to m-c a=merge
6f47f75d3136c53eaf1b1fb0f9043f64ba9be42a
created 2015-10-07 10:19 -0700
pushed 2015-10-07 18:10 +0000
Wes Kocher Wes Kocher - Backed out changeset 1f51d1614b9a (bug 1207245)
41dea9df27ed995f8315ab4318c187a617937664
created 2015-10-07 10:19 -0700
pushed 2015-10-07 18:10 +0000
Wes Kocher Wes Kocher - Backed out changeset 91d4539e00ce (bug 1207245)
91d4539e00cecb658604e021675a923c60ef3235
created 2015-10-07 16:50 -0400
pushed 2015-10-07 18:10 +0000
Nathan Froyd Nathan Froyd - Bug 1207245 - part 6 - rename nsRefPtr<T> to RefPtr<T>; r=ehsan; a=Tomcat
1f51d1614b9a58e41dd3a1bf2dc6aad34dbb2170
created 2015-10-07 15:05 -0400
pushed 2015-10-07 18:10 +0000
Nathan Froyd Nathan Froyd - Bug 1207245 - part 3 - switch all uses of mozilla::RefPtr<T> to nsRefPtr<T>; r=ehsan
a7cd4d58ea9e5429aae27f61ebe3e3a46818767e
created 2015-10-05 17:12 -0700
pushed 2015-10-07 10:53 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1211324 (part 4) - Replace GraphicsFilter constants with gfx::Filter equivalents. r=mattwoodrow.
91d6e262b662a0b4e47358665e222d3927337af9
created 2015-07-13 08:25 -0700
pushed 2015-07-13 15:25 +0000
Birunthan Mohanathas Birunthan Mohanathas - Bug 1182996 - Fix and add missing namespace comments. rs=ehsan
c664375c0d5bed41821b4a9eaa298e3856efe1d2
created 2015-06-17 10:00 -0400
pushed 2015-06-30 18:52 +0000
Nathan Froyd Nathan Froyd - Bug 1161627 - part 2 - machine-convert TemporaryRef<T> to already_AddRefed<T>; r=ehsan
0e9a8b700143a0129bb5d6dfe8470562e04a0389
created 2015-05-29 13:59 +0200
pushed 2015-06-01 11:47 +0000
Amanda Sambath Amanda Sambath - Bug 1158120 - Replace nsIntSize by mozilla::gfx::IntSize in gfx/gl part 2. r=nical
daea8a10009a34ec67789a3fc4db020a01afcc12
created 2015-04-21 17:22 +0200
pushed 2015-04-21 15:22 +0000
Nicolas Silva Nicolas Silva - Bug 1155621 - Remove no-op gfx2DGlue conversion helpers. r=Bas
7f2cb4c27f48b2afcdf78c711eb11eae36bf0db3
created 2015-04-21 17:04 +0200
pushed 2015-04-21 15:22 +0000
Nicolas Silva Nicolas Silva - Bug 1155621 - Make nsIntRect and nsIntPoint typedefs of mozilla::gfx::IntRect and mozilla::gfx::IntPoint. r=Bas
1d5bdeca48eb73d0ffc4d36a6662e219d66357a0
created 2015-03-29 16:59 +0200
pushed 2015-03-29 14:59 +0000
Nicolas Silva Nicolas Silva - Bug 1132854 - Remove useless ThebesIntSize conversion helper. r=Bas
bc9e3d4db725d1996a6a18c57358a2b93843688a
created 2015-03-29 16:59 +0200
pushed 2015-03-29 14:59 +0000
Nicolas Silva Nicolas Silva - Bug 1132854 - Make nsIntSize a typedef of gfx::IntSize. r=Bas, roc
e1dd807b8b2a2f8e72b964e7f11e2c007ceb0646
created 2014-11-17 17:02 -0800
pushed 2014-12-31 00:48 +0000
Jeff Gilbert Jeff Gilbert - Bug 1100699 - Use OriginPos instead of isInverted. - r=mattwoodrow,snorp
43c963b56723f6d318bdda0eb906d3cb5b08717a
created 2014-10-08 13:10 +1300
pushed 2014-10-08 00:13 +0000
Matt Woodrow Matt Woodrow - Bug 1078109 - Make sure we initialize tiled textures to the format we're going to upload with. r=jgilbert
1edc14facfae8c3d4b57d6032194b9e46eea6115
created 2014-07-23 21:13 +0200
pushed 2014-07-25 07:34 +0000
Gautam Akiwate Gautam Akiwate - Bug 1021614 - [Moz2Dification] Remove the constructors that use thebes sizes in GLTextureImage.h. r=nical
477bf7013118359c7efc91c90f7ab2949a7ddb03
created 2014-07-11 08:06 +0100
pushed 2014-07-11 07:07 +0000
Jonathan Watt Jonathan Watt - Bug 1036858 - Remove various includes of gfxImageSurface.h that are no longer necessary. r=Cwiiis
4c3c8d6368f386255bcc2de53aa009587b31f076
created 2014-06-19 21:35 +0100
pushed 2014-06-19 20:36 +0000
Jonathan Watt Jonathan Watt - Bug 1027763, part 2 - Make non-Moz2D callers of DrawTarget::GetType() call DrawTarget::GetBackendType() instead. r=Bas
ddbf25725f03bd66265a5a0c6c350e481d1b4631
created 2014-06-17 18:35 +0100
pushed 2014-06-17 17:45 +0000
Jonathan Watt Jonathan Watt - Bug 1025489 - Stop using gfxImageSurface in the GL code. r=Bas
7ba4ba052721f9c3cfdf2e4ba3f545bf6a199f9e
created 2014-06-17 10:37 +0100
pushed 2014-06-17 09:37 +0000
Jonathan Watt Jonathan Watt - Bug 1025497 - Stop using gfxImageSurface in Cocoa widget code. r=mstange
04a017df20aa7a594c77a0a0bc923bad717773cc
created 2014-06-16 18:25 -0400
pushed 2014-06-16 22:26 +0000
Michael Wu Michael Wu - Bug 1024166 - Misc header/namespace cleanups in imglib, r=seth
408998b14b5d8e47f699f68c547e190bda96b65e
created 2014-04-28 13:27 +0200
pushed 2014-04-28 11:27 +0000
Nicolas Silva Nicolas Silva - Bug 1001458 - Rename TileIterator ino BigImageIterator. r=BenWa
a07dde918187f3c244d412917144872e1a349cf3
created 2014-03-15 12:00 -0700
pushed 2014-03-15 19:01 +0000
Kyle Huey Kyle Huey - Bug 967364: Pass already_AddRefed by reference instead of by value. r=bsmedberg
a98258891a7e606c86b16359b323c388ec7fe98c
created 2014-02-28 17:32 -0800
pushed 2014-03-01 01:32 +0000
Kyle Huey Kyle Huey - No bug: dos2unix GLTextureImage.cpp. r=me
4083df96bd0cef8568d81f52037b26943dc512bd
created 2014-02-13 19:00 +0100
pushed 2014-02-14 19:10 +0000
Andreas Pehrson Andreas Pehrson - Bug 959154 - Part 7: Moz2Dify GLTextureImage::BeginUpdate/EndUpdate. r=nical
cac044190278c8135838008137f0353f54626cca
created 2014-02-13 17:27 +0100
pushed 2014-02-14 19:10 +0000
Andreas Pehrson Andreas Pehrson - Bug 959154 - Part 6: Move away from DeprecatedDirectUpdate and remove them. r=nical
6ebe38da7602f05148d19f71fc3be6ae7c343c91
created 2014-02-13 17:25 +0100
pushed 2014-02-14 19:10 +0000
Andreas Pehrson Andreas Pehrson - Bug 959154 - Part 5: Create Moz2D version of TextureImage::DirectUpdate. r=nical
2b36d265d7a07c82cf863182e8731460a5be462a
created 2014-02-13 17:25 +0100
pushed 2014-02-14 19:10 +0000
Andreas Pehrson Andreas Pehrson - Bug 959154 - Part 4: Deprecate thebes version of GLTextureImage::DirectUpdate. r=nical
28ba7f53aa950c10d11027f48cc527cee0a6a6cb
created 2014-02-13 17:22 +0100
pushed 2014-02-14 19:10 +0000
Andreas Pehrson Andreas Pehrson - Bug 959154 - Part 3: Deprecate naming of gl::UploadTextureForSurface for thebes. r=nical
5749f2fc4f47631ef812d865b14d15996d2bf42c
created 2014-02-14 13:30 -0500
pushed 2014-02-14 18:38 +0000
Ryan VanderMeulen Ryan VanderMeulen - Backed out 8 changesets (bug 959154) for various oranges.
0f9be8d2caaf567398b4054d01b087bf43c45de8
created 2014-02-13 19:00 +0100
pushed 2014-02-14 16:44 +0000
Andreas Pehrson Andreas Pehrson - Bug 959154 - Part 7: Moz2Dify GLTextureImage::BeginUpdate/EndUpdate. r=nical
6ca9ba706c9441c582cacdd09d00c237b9b6e79e
created 2014-02-13 17:27 +0100
pushed 2014-02-14 16:44 +0000
Andreas Pehrson Andreas Pehrson - Bug 959154 - Part 6: Move away from DeprecatedDirectUpdate and remove them. r=nical
c6ec9df2d729c17b1a83daae90c7bfa07e5947ce
created 2014-02-13 17:25 +0100
pushed 2014-02-14 16:44 +0000
Andreas Pehrson Andreas Pehrson - Bug 959154 - Part 5: Create Moz2D version of TextureImage::DirectUpdate. r=nical
53da6aef5629a9494007a91dad572d505414d5ce
created 2014-02-13 17:25 +0100
pushed 2014-02-14 16:44 +0000
Andreas Pehrson Andreas Pehrson - Bug 959154 - Part 4: Deprecate thebes version of GLTextureImage::DirectUpdate. r=nical
88a6337fc8fbcd72423d444a476313be04690ac5
created 2014-02-13 17:22 +0100
pushed 2014-02-14 16:44 +0000
Andreas Pehrson Andreas Pehrson - Bug 959154 - Part 3: Deprecate naming of gl::UploadTextureForSurface for thebes. r=nical
less more (0) -60 tip